Veterans' health care in the United States is separated geographically into 19 regions (numbered 1, 2, 4-10, 12 and 15-23) known as VISNs, or Veterans Integrated Service Networks, into systems within each network headed by medical centers, and hierarchically within each system by division level of care or type. Article 28 facilities are hospitals, nursing homes, and diagnostic treatment centers. The U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s takes care of about 9 million veterans at 1,255 facilities. Thirty-day death rates due to ch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D) are substantially lower across all New York State VA hospitals compared with community-based hospitals.
